#17
That looks like the Motorcraft distributor with the TFI coil.
You should be able to interchange parts off the Ford 300 six with that distributor.
Typical Holley 4bbl...is there a tag on it anywhere?
Clifford makes a popular aluminum 4bbl manifold for the 258. Pretty good piece as long as it isn't warped.
Is your exhaust manifold flange cracked or is that just the heat shield?
